A GRUESOME DISCOVERY.

Auckland, January 23. One of the men employed in the distributing trenches at ( the city sanitary depot at Harkins Point made a gruesome discovery while he was engaged on Monday morning distributing uigbtsoil which had come to the depot by the night carts that morning. His attention was attracted by something that came from one of the carts which appeared to resemble a human form, and on making a closer inspection he was startled to discover that it was in reality the body ol a newly-bom male child. He was puzzled about how to act concerning the find, and buried the body in the meantime.

After considering the matter for some time he eventually notified the authorities, with the result that after some considerable delay belated information came to the police.
